🔱 Why perform Gana-Tripti seva on these tithis?
✨During the Shivratri month, scriptures regard the alignment of these tithis as janma-janmantar phal-dayak. Moreover, during this time Shiva tattva is at its peak and these four tithis carry special power:
🌺 Kalashtami is dedicated to Shiva’s fierce manifestation, Kaal Bhairav who protects from fear and negative forces. On Kalashtami, Shwaan Seva honours Bhairav’s eternal companion.
🌺 Ekadashi dedicated to Shri Hari is also connected to Hara or Mahadev. Puranas describe them meditating on each other, symbolizing that one cannot exist without the other, representing the ultimate oneness of God. Therefore, Ekadashi Gau Seva pleases both Hari-Hara and invokes blessings of 33 crore deities that Gau mata embodies.
🌺 Shani Pradosh is an ideal day when Lord Shani calms planetary unrest caused to any Hanuman devotee. Pradosh Kaal is the time when Lord Shiva performs the Ananda Tandava. Lord Hanuman is also the Rudra form of Mahadev.
🌺 Finally, Maha Shivratri, the day of Shiva and Parvati’s wedding completes the cycle. Nandi Seva on this day honors Shiva’s first devotee and eternal companion, granting blessings of liberation.
